What Is a Tank Farm and Terminal?

Before diving into safety measures, it’s essential to understand what a tank farm and terminal actually are.

  • Tank Farm: A tank farm is a facility where large storage tanks are used to hold bulk liquids such as crude oil, refined petroleum products, or chemicals. These tanks can be above ground or underground, and are usually grouped together in one location for operational efficiency.
  • Terminal: A terminal is a site where liquids are received, stored temporarily, and then transported to other locations via pipelines, trucks, or ships. Terminals often have additional equipment like pumps, loading/unloading bays, and safety control systems.

Together, these facilities form the backbone of the supply chain for liquid commodities, ensuring products move safely from production sites to consumers.

Why Tank Farm and Terminal Safety Matters

The risks at tank farms and terminals are high due to the presence of flammable liquids, toxic chemicals, and pressurized systems. Without proper safety protocols, accidents can escalate quickly.

1. Preventing Explosions and Fires

A single spark near flammable liquids can lead to devastating explosions. There have been incidents where lack of proper grounding or faulty equipment caused massive fires, resulting in fatalities and millions in damages.

2. Protecting Human Life

Workers are at the front line of risk. Proper tank farm and terminal safety ensures that personnel follow strict operational procedures, wear personal protective equipment, and know how to react during emergencies.

3. Environmental Protection

Leaks, spills, or uncontrolled fires can contaminate soil, groundwater, and nearby waterways. Environmental cleanup after such incidents can take years and cost millions of dollars. Safety measures help prevent these disasters before they occur.

4. Financial and Legal Implications

Accidents in tank farms and terminals can result in lawsuits, hefty fines, and reputational damage. Companies that invest in robust safety protocols not only protect people and the environment but also their financial stability.

Common Risks at Tank Farms and Terminals

Understanding the hazards is the first step in mitigating them. Here are some common risks:

  • Flammable Vapors: Vapors from stored liquids can ignite easily.
  • Corrosion and Leaks: Aging tanks may corrode, leading to leaks or structural failure.
  • Spills During Transfer: Improper loading or unloading can cause spills.
  • Mechanical Failures: Pump and valve failures can lead to uncontrolled liquid release.
  • Human Error: Improper procedures, lack of training, or distraction can trigger accidents.
  • Natural Disasters: Earthquakes, floods, or storms can compromise tank integrity.

Key Elements of Effective Tank Farm and Terminal Safety

Ensuring safety involves several layers of protection and planning. Here’s a detailed step-by-step approach:

Step 1: Site Design and Layout

  • Safe Distances: Tanks should be spaced to minimize fire spread.
  • Containment Systems: Dikes and bunds contain spills and prevent them from reaching sensitive areas.
  • Access Roads and Emergency Routes: Clear pathways allow fire trucks and emergency responders to act quickly.

Step 2: Equipment Safety

  • Proper Maintenance: Regular inspections prevent mechanical failures.
  • Explosion-Proof Equipment: Pumps, motors, and electrical systems must meet safety standards.
  • Leak Detection Systems: Sensors can detect leaks early, reducing spill impact.

Step 3: Operational Procedures

  • Standard Operating Procedures (SOPs): Detailed instructions for tank filling, unloading, and maintenance.
  • Permit-to-Work System: Ensures hazardous operations are authorized and monitored.
  • Safe Transfer Practices: Use of closed systems and grounding to prevent static electricity fires.

Step 4: Fire and Emergency Preparedness

  • Fire Suppression Systems: Foam, water sprinklers, and fire hydrants must be in place and functional.
  • Emergency Response Plans: Employees should know evacuation routes, muster points, and emergency contacts.
  • Drills and Training: Regular simulations ensure everyone reacts correctly under pressure.

Step 5: Monitoring and Reporting

  • Continuous Monitoring: Level sensors, pressure gauges, and temperature monitors provide real-time safety data.
  • Incident Reporting: Near-misses and minor accidents should be logged to prevent recurrence.
  • Audits and Inspections: Routine audits identify gaps and areas for improvement.

Modern Safety Technologies

To enhance tank farm and terminal safety, many facilities now use advanced technology:

  • Remote Monitoring: Sensors and IoT devices track tank levels, pressure, and temperature.
  • Automatic Shutoff Systems: Prevent overflows or uncontrolled releases.
  • Fire and Gas Detection: Advanced detectors alert personnel to potential hazards instantly.
  • Data Analytics: Predictive maintenance helps prevent equipment failure before it happens.

FAQs About Tank Farm and Terminal Safety

Q1: What is the biggest risk in a tank farm?
A: The biggest risk is fire or explosion due to flammable liquids and vapors. Proper safety systems and procedures mitigate this risk.

Q2: How often should tank farms be inspected?
A: Inspections should be conducted regularly, typically monthly for critical systems, with comprehensive audits annually.

Q3: Are emergency drills necessary?
A: Absolutely. Drills ensure staff can respond quickly and correctly during real emergencies, saving lives and reducing damage.

Q4: Can technology replace human oversight?
A: Technology enhances safety but cannot replace human judgment. Skilled personnel are essential for monitoring and decision-making.

Q5: What should I do if I notice a leak?
A: Immediately alert your supervisor, isolate the area, and follow emergency procedures. Never attempt to handle hazardous spills alone.
